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
35988763 329 89
78029 25
78029 25
1876 79319664 692
All about undefined
Interested in learning more?
78029 25
1876 79319664 692
See more
01082 46101 5786
06566 907167151 7568
See more
22989 015782516
60068 826584947 4296755
See more